At the thrilling conclusion of Resident Alien, the real alien Harry Vanderspeigle (portrayed by Alan Tudyk) faced a dire fate: he and his adopted alien baby, Bridget, were imprisoned on the Moon by the sinister Greys. This shocking development sets the stage for future events, leaving Harry in a perilous situation far from Earth.
The Twist: A New Harry on Earth
While the genuine Harry is stranded on the lunar surface, a major revelation unfolded on Earth. An escaped Mantid, voiced by Clancy Brown, has taken on Harry's form and is now impersonating him among the unsuspecting residents of Patience. This imposter, with its own dark agenda, is observed "sizing up" the town's inhabitants, implying a potential threat as it seeks its next meal.
